1991 Other BMW Models Major engine problem, need help

Engine Mechanical problem
1991 Other BMW Models 6 cyl Two Wheel Drive Automatic 150000 miles

Okay, I was driving down the autobahn at about 245kph when I had to slow down for traffic. When I tried to accelerate back up, the car wouldn't pick up speed. I exited the highway and stoped. The car would rev itself up and down while idling. It then started knocking really load. High pitched. And now it won't go above about 20kph and is knocking severly. It also smells like I am burning oil. Any ideas?

Sounds like a cooked motor. Start with a general check of: the compression, the coolant level and condition, the oil level and condition. A "smooth running" test would be great.
